Fly to Malè via Verona Airport, 160km away, then take a train or bus. Alternatively, drive from major Italian cities. International travellers can connect through major European airports to Verona.
The most convenient airport for both domestic and international travellers to Malè, Italy, is Verona Villafranca Airport. It's approximately 160km away, offering numerous flight options and good transport links to Malè.
Malè, Italy, offers limited public transport. The town is small, so walking is a viable option. For longer distances, consider renting a bicycle. If you prefer driving, car hire services are available. Always check the current operating hours and availability of these services.

Malè, Italy experiences a temperate climate with distinct summer and winter seasons. Summers, from June to August, are warm with average temperatures around 25°C, while winters, from December to February, are cold with averages around -1°C. The region receives most rainfall in May and June, and snowfall in winter. There are no monsoon or hurricane seasons in Malè.
The ideal months to visit Malè, Italy are from June to September. During this period, the weather is warm and pleasant, with temperatures ranging from 20°C to 30°C. These months offer the perfect conditions for outdoor activities such as hiking, biking, and exploring the town's historical sites. Additionally, the region's vibrant summer festivals and events provide a rich cultural experience.
